Story

Emir’in Şekil Yolu

  1. Emir, kendi yatak odasında geceye hazırlanır.

    Emir gets ready for bed in his bedroom.

  2. Halı yerde yumuşaktır.

    The rug is soft on the floor.

  3. Emir, uyumadan önce şekillerle oynamak ister.

    Emir wants to play with shapes before he goes to sleep.

  4. Duvarda yuvarlak bir saat var.

    There is a round clock on the wall.

  5. Emir oyuncak arabalarını dizer ve uzun bir çizgi yapar.

    Emir lines up his toy cars and makes a long line.

  6. Köşede, duvarda tek bir nokta çıkartması durur.

    In the corner, there is a single dot sticker on the wall.

  7. Emir’in küçük bir gece lambası var.

    Emir has a small night light.

  8. Emir şekilleri sayar, ama sayıyı karıştırır.

    Emir counts the shapes, but mixes up the number.

  9. Anne, yardım eder misin?

    Mom, can you help?

  10. Ayşe gülümser ve 'Önce çizgiyi izle, sonra noktayı say, sonra saati düşün,' der.

    Ayşe smiles and says, 'First follow the line, then count the dots, then think about the time.'

  11. Şimdi Emir kolayca sayabilir.

    Now Emir can count easily.

  12. Saat duvarda, arabalar yerde, Emir yatakta.

    The clock is on the wall, the cars are on the floor, Emir is in bed.

  13. Emir gülümser ve gözlerini kapatır.

    Emir smiles and closes his eyes.
